Time the record covers
At most 32 million years on record.
Every occurrence read is dated to somewhere between 330.3 Mya and 298.9 Mya, and nothing in the dating separates them, so that window is what the record shows rather than a span.
8 occurrences of Polypora neerkolensis on record, most of them in the Carboniferous. Bar height is expected occurrences, not a count: each fossil is spread across the span it is dated to, so a tall narrow bar means tight dating and a low wide one means loose.
